Celia\u2019s current CD release Red Alabaster &amp; Blue, is turning heads everywhere she goes and doesn\u2019t go for that matter.\u00a0 When I first heard the album I cried.\u00a0 Being a pagan military spouse the first song that yanked at my heart strings, is her song Symbol. This song was written when Celia heard about the fight with VA Affairs office by SGT. Patrick Stewart (a Wiccan Soldier) who was killed in action while in Iraq being denied his Pentacle as his emblem of belief on his grave marker.\u00a0 Celia being stunned as the rest of the Pagan world wanted to show her support and thus \u201cSymbol\u201d was born.\u00a0 It has sense been named the Anthem for the Pentacle Quest by Rev Selena Fox of Circle Sanctuary. This particular verses is my favorite: \u201cWell he served as any other with his hands and with his heart. He prayed to Father Sky, bowed Down to Mother Earth. He honored Air and Water and the Fire he danced around. But you didn&#8217;t honor him before you put him in the Ground.\u201d We have several pagan soldiers deployed today who need your support I applaud Celia for this writing and releasing this song in SGT Patrick\u2019s honor for all the many other ways she supports the pagan military soldiers.
